The cattle parasite, Onchocerca ochengi, is widely distributed in West Africa. Significantly, Simulium darnnosum, the vector o f the important human parasite, O. volvulus, the cause o f river blindness, also appears to be the vector of O. ochengi. For epidemiological reasons it is therefore vital to be able to distinguish the infective larvae o f these filoriae. Here, Sandy Trees also describes other features of the cattle parasite that make it of significance to investigations of human filariases.
